The American Institute of Indian studies
Program Summary
The American Institute of Indian Studies invites applications from scholars from all disciplines who wish to conduct their research in India. Junior fellowships are given to doctoral candidates to conduct research for their dissertations in India for up to eleven months. Senior long-term (six to nine months) and short-term (four months or less) fellowships are available for scholars who hold the Ph.D. degree. Some senior fellows in the humanities will receive fellowships funded by the ational Endowment for the Humanities. Performing and Creative Arts fellowships are available for accomplished practitioners of the performing arts of India and creative artists. Professional development fellowships are available to scholars and professionals who have not previously worked in India.
Eligibility
Eligible applicants include
1) U.S. citizens, and
2) citizens of other countries who are students or faculty members at U.S. colleges and universities.
